Janata Bank PLC on Monday held a coordination meeting with its panel lawyers at the bank’s head office to discuss measures for expediting the disposal of ongoing cases in the Money Loan Court (Artha Rin Adalat).
The meeting, organized by the bank’s Law Department, focused on accelerating the settlement of cases related to classified loans and strengthening recovery efforts.
Chairman of Janata Bank, Muhammad Fazlur Rahman, CSP, attended the meeting as the chief guest, while Managing Director Md. Mojibor Rahman presided over the session. Deputy Managing Director Kazi Abdur Rahman and the bank’s enlisted lawyers also participated.
Senior officials from the head office, Dhaka North and Dhaka South divisional offices, including general managers, area heads, deputy general managers of relevant departments, and executives of the Law Department, were present at the meeting.
During the discussion, participants reviewed the current status of cases filed in the Money Loan Court against defaulted and classified loans at branches across the country. They also identified key challenges hindering case resolution and received important directives aimed at overcoming those obstacles and ensuring faster disposal of pending cases.
Bank officials emphasized the need for close coordination among legal teams and field-level offices to improve recovery performance and reduce the volume of unresolved loan-related litigation.
